摘要: 目的:分析侧向发育型肿瘤内镜黏膜下剥离术(ESD)后反复迟发性出血的相关处理。侧向发育肿瘤(LST)是指直径 ≥ 10 mm,沿肠壁侧向扩展而非垂直生长的一类表浅性结直肠病变。内镜黏膜下剥离术(ESD)作为内镜下治疗消化道病变的微创手术,近年来已经日趋成熟,多项国际指南及共识意见已将ESD作为侧向发育型病变的首选手术方式。方法:我院2023年10月份一例直肠侧向发育型肿瘤ESD术后四次出血,多次复查肠镜、血常规、凝血常规,多次输血,予以“奥曲肽”、“白眉蛇毒血凝酶”、“酚磺乙胺”止血、补液等治疗,分析年龄、ESD病灶位置、糖尿病血糖控制水平及血凝酶的使用对ESD术后反复迟发性出血的影响及机制。本例老年直肠侧向发育型肿瘤ESD术后反复迟发性出血的成功处理,为我们以后在ESD术后迟发性出血的处理中提供了宝贵经验。
Abstract: Objective: To analyze the management of recurrent delayed bleeding following endoscopic submucosal dissection (ESD) for laterally spreading tumors (LSTs). LSTs refer to superficial colorectal lesions ≥ 10 mm in diameter that extend laterally along the intestinal wall rather than vertically. ESD, a minimally invasive endoscopic technique for treating gastrointestinal lesions, has become increasingly refined in recent years, with multiple international guidelines and consensus statements now recommending it as the primary treatment for LSTs. Methods: We report a case of recurrent delayed bleeding (four episodes) after ESD for a rectal LST in October 2023. The patient underwent repeated colonoscopies, complete blood counts, and coagulation tests, along with multiple blood transfusions. Hemostatic agents (including octreotide, hemocoagulase agkistrodon, and etamsylate) and fluid resuscitation were administered. We evaluated the impact and potential mechanisms of age, ESD lesion location, diabetes mellitus (glycemic control status), and hemocoagulase use on recurrent delayed post-ESD bleeding. The successful management of this case provides valuable insights for handling delayed bleeding after ESD in clinical practice.
